Yorubas believe that people live out the meanings of their names. As such, Yoruba people put considerable effort into naming a baby. Their philosophy of naming is conveyed in a common adage, ile ni a n wo, ki a to so omo l'oruko ("one pays attention to the family before naming a child"): one must consider the tradition and history of a child's relatives when choosing a name.

The Yoruba (more than ten million people living predominantly in southwestern Nigeria) have, for centuries, been the most prolific art-producing people of Black Africa. The tradition of their art reaches back into the first millennium A.D. This concentrates on what is considered the modern era in Yoruba art - from the early 19th century to the early 20th century.
